What's the best insurance company for cars?
Reasonable rates, responds to claims in a quick and fair manner?

I would definatly agree with getting an agent.
The problems with going directly with the company are:
1. Companies writing directly - like Progressive Direct and Geico
will not run your reports until after your policy is issued (because the reports cost $ and they don't want to waste $ on people who are not serious) - Therefore after you take out the policy you are happy with and get settled to pay what it says, you may get a letter saying...Due to information receive on your CLUE, MVR, etc we are increasing your premium or canceling your policy. At this point you have already done the running around to find a policy and you give up and pay the man.
2. When you are eligible for a cheaper policy the company will not tell you - an agent will. An agent will know that in June of next year your speeding ticket will fall off your record and you can get a better price - maybe with that company, maybe with another. The agent will tell you that your could take a defensive driver course that will save you $, but don't bother having your kids take it because you will only get the discount once. There are countless things that an agent will know and tell you that a company may know but will not tell you.
3. An agent brings business to a company - therefore every once in a while they can ask for exceptions to the rules AND GET THEM. If you don't pay your bill on time once and get your policy canceled, the agent can talk to the company and explain that you have had a good payment history in the past, and that they also have insurance for your sister and mother and remind them that they woulden't want to loose 3 policies when it is a good risk.

Agents can make things happen.

There is no such thing as a universal "best company" for car insurance. If you want to go the online route, do it. But remember, no one there will know your name and face if you have a problem.

As for claims service, just like every doctor in town, SOMEONE can tell you a horror story about any given company. The agent who is willing to go the extra mile can help greatly with this.

There are basically 3 types of 'agents'.

"Independent "agents can write with whatever companies they have affiliated themselves with.

"Captive" agents can only sell with the typically one company they work with, like State Farm, Allstate, Nationwide, etc. Don't expect these guys to "shop" for the best price for you, 'cause they don't have any other places to compare with. Not to say that the aforementioned companies don't also associate with the "independents" - I know for a fact that Allstate has both.

The third type of policy would be "direct". This is what Geico type companies do to "save you blah blah percent on your car insurance". Don't believe everything you hear in advertising, by the way.

Make a few phone calls, get some rates and make a decision with what you discover.

In reference to that part of your question where you specifically mention "responds to claims in a quick and fair manner", consider asking a body shop or a doctor's office or a house contractor who they prefer. These are the people doing the work when an accident occurs. When I speak with these folks, a couple of names consistently come up.

As for reasonable rates, insurance is a competitive market and there is always some insurer or another looking to gain market share. That's the one who will offer the best price. But do remember that rates on policies are regulated so don't expect a lot of variation from one company to another. Fast and fair claim service is where the value to you can be found.
